WebDec 22, 2024 · Perivascular spaces, also known as Virchow-Robin spaces are fluid-filled spaces that surround small arterioles, capillaries and venules in the brain. Those that surround perforating vessels are frequently seen on routine MRI imaging. WebSep 22, 2024 · The mysterious outbreak that caused widespread songbird death and sickness across the eastern and midwestern U.S., statewide feeder removal recommendations, and public concern appears to have subsided. From late April through July, reports of disoriented and dead songbirds with swollen eyes proliferated across …
